Illinois Labor and Human Rights Leaders Applaud Passage of the Illinois Worker Freedom of Speech Act (SB3649)

The Worker Freedom of Speech Act is designed to prohibit employers from threatening, disciplining, firing, or otherwise retaliating against workers who refuse to attend mandatory workplace meetings focused on communicating opinions on political or religious matters. #ilga #speech

Legislators and Worker Advocates Call for Passage of Temp Worker Fairness and Safety Act

The Temp Worker Fairness and Safety Act would support workers by improving safety standards, mandating equal pay for equal work after a 60-day grace period. #LatinoUnityDay
